As totals go this one doesn't look so daunting tonight at Millett Hall in Oxford. How could it, with host Miamii-O rolling at nearly 93 ppg, which is tops in the nation, and for good measure leading the country in shooting percentage as well (53.5%). The RedHawks are also "only" 4th in three-point accuracy at 40.2%. Almost everyone in Travis Steele's unbeaten lineup hits triples at 40% or better, and in only three MAC games this season has the scoreline not exceeded 153. The Falcons will try to keep pace but already lost far worse to Miami than an early 93-83 scoreline on December 30 at the Stroh Center would indicate, when the RedHawks could tap the accelerator as they wished. Play BGSU-Miami O Over

Miami Ohio took the first meeting of the season, on the road, scoring 93 points. The RedHawks are 7th in the country in points, 88.2 points per game, and at home they’re scoring 90.5. Bowling Green has an above average defense but it’s difficult to slow down this offense especially with how the RedHawks space the floor with their ball movement. In conference play, Miami Ohio has gone over 80 points, or more, in 11 of 13 conference games thus far.
